A reasonable estimate of the current range is: Pay Range: $73,100.00 - $120,600.00Job Description Job Profile Summary: Essential Functions and Responsibilities: * Ensure the quality of processes and procedures in the Performance Evaluation division and provide responsive assistance and monitoring to Mentors and Evaluators in a timely manner. * Ensure Supervisor oversight of Performance Evaluation efforts to make certain that evaluations are accurate, timely and in accordance with applicable University policies, including but not limited to Academic Authenticity, Articulation of Response and FERPA. * Ensure Supervisor oversight of the practices implemented to respond to evaluation concerns in a timely and appropriate manner, as well as provide responsive support for any other student issues that come through Ptask, E-Care and other sources. * Ensure effective management of relationships with outside partners, including but not limited to Taskstream, Webassessor and Caveon. * Proactively lead quality and project initiatives to support departmental goals using cross-functional efforts and best practices as applicable. * Oversee activities required to monitor and correct issues related to platform access assessment version control and student assessment attempts. * Oversee the Academic Authenticity and Articulation procedures of the Performance Evaluation division. * Formally supervise all direct reports. * Abide by policies and procedures to maintain compliance with FERPA regulations. * Abide by policies established by the WGU Human Resources department. * Notify Director of Performance Evaluation of planned absences ahead of time. Two week's notice is expected for extended time away (longer than 48 hours) so that adequate coverage can be arranged. * Performs other related duties as assigned. Knowledge, Skill and Abilities: * Understanding and appreciation of competency-based education model. * Well-developed knowledge of quality management, organizational excellence, and project management best practices. * Excellent leadership, management, and team-building skills. * Fluent with performance-based measurement practices and procedures. * Familiarity with higher education assessment policies, issues, and practices. * Well-developed task analysis and instructional design skills. * Proficient use of educational technological platforms and common office software packages. * Excellent verbal, writing, and presentation skills. * Able to spend significant time working at a computer and on the telephone. Competencies: Organizational Impact: * Manages a team that focuses on executing the operational plans for the job area with measurable contribution to the achievement of results of the department, function, or office. * Assigns and distributes work. * Compiles data to prepare budgets. Problem Solving and Decision Making: * Responsible for making moderate improvements of processes or systems to enhance performance of the job area. * Assignments received and problems faced are broad and undefined, and occasionally require use of analytical concepts, investigation, and knowledge from prior experience.
